- Major Cities Choose Riverbank Filtration for Sustainable Supply

This slide presentation outlines information on riverbank filtration that includes: sustainability; drought resistant; independent of changing river conditions; potential Missouri River diversions or changes in the Corps of Engineers operating plans; minimizes the impact of river geomorphology; reduced vulnerability to weather events; reduced distribution system breaks; reduced vulnerability of supply to contamination episodes, spills and accidental releases; pesticides and agricultural run-off; Zebra Mussels; regulatory and water quality impacts; improved security against terrorism and sabotage; reduction in future operating costs; alluvial aquifers are suitable for many well types such as vertical, angled and collector wells; and, potential well capacities and costs. Includes figures.
